Winge, I saw this somewhere, but I tried and it didn't work. Perhaps I need to push longer (=30 sec?)
With the comfort entry I can open the trunk with my foot but not close it, although this should be possible as in the presentation movie.
Foot gesture should work for open and close - don't stand too close as you swing your leg under the bumper.

30 secs sounds excessive - 10 sound be about it - perhaps a dealer visit to ensure they've not disabled anything.

Winge, I saw this somewhere, but I tried and it didn't work. Perhaps I need to push longer (=30 sec?)
With the comfort entry I can open the trunk with my foot but not close it, although this should be possible as in the presentation movie.
The trunk opens and closes with the foot gesture. The secret is where to kick. It is halfway between the license plate and the right edge of the car.
